Tutorial Flutter: 3 FORMAS de usar InheritedWidget

Поділитися
Вставка
  • Опубліковано 18 гру 2024

КОМЕНТАРІ • 44

  • @diegoveloper
    @diegoveloper  2 роки тому +6

    Gente, con esto NO digo que usen InheritedWidget para todo, es solo para que conozcan como funcionan los gestores de Estado.
    Casos en los cuales podrían usar InheritedWidget:
    - Hacen una demo y no requiere un package para algo simple.
    - Están creando un package open source.
    - Para practicar y entender como funcionan los gestores de estado.
    Les comparto algunos playlists:
    📌 My Playlists
    - Flutter Animations Tutorial
    ua-cam.com/play/PLrS57q8gZKG9qOwbWYCkJBg39ANvRSvEh.html
    📌 Flutter Challenges
    ua-cam.com/play/PLrS57q8gZKG-SvWY9w6JEVVrMRko9txOr.html
    📌 Flutter Tips - 1 minute:
    ua-cam.com/play/PLrS57q8gZKG_3Xh77m3jLzEL0aFVY83ev.html

  • @adrianns
    @adrianns 2 роки тому +2

    Este tipo de explicaciones son SUPER IMPORTANTES!!! Gracias Diego.. Yo soy de los que cree que es mejor aprenderse las bases y no acudir de una a los packages. porque asi cuando usamos los packages estamos mas entendidos de lo que pasa! Abrazo desde Uruguay

  • @carlozcerruti
    @carlozcerruti 2 роки тому +4

    Eres un crack no solo de flutter y dart, sino de la programación! Felicidades por tu conocimiento y gracias por compartirlo! 👍

  • @julioneoyngles5298
    @julioneoyngles5298 2 роки тому +1

    Wao andaba buscando esa información y gracias a tu explicación pude saber de que se trataba, excelente hermano!

  • @weincode
    @weincode 2 роки тому

    Bro que buen vídeo, me agrada que queda claro que InheritedWidget se emplea para compartir info a lo largo del árbol de widgets y esa funcionalidad tiene muchos usos poderosos, como los que mostraste en este contenido. Me parece super que los desarrolladores fundamenten mejor las bases con este material. Saludos

  • @elvissalabarriaaquino1428
    @elvissalabarriaaquino1428 2 роки тому

    genial el video, gracias por compartir todos estos tips!!!

  • @pedrozopayares
    @pedrozopayares 2 роки тому

    La imagen de vista previa del video está muy buena 😅👍

  • @atleugim
    @atleugim 2 роки тому

    Muy bien explicado, EXCELENTE!

  • @andresflorez8045
    @andresflorez8045 2 роки тому

    Muchas gracias Diego, son geniales tus tutoriales y tenía duda de que era eso jaja otro que no me queda claro es el stateNotifiquer y change

  • @albertjjimenezp
    @albertjjimenezp 2 роки тому

    Excelente explicación como siempre. Sigo esperando la de Navigator 2.0 con ansias "guiño" "Guiño" :) Feliz día y muchos exitos.
    PD. Super importante cuando -> -> -> - Están creando un package open source.

  • @profesordonadio2825
    @profesordonadio2825 2 роки тому

    Muchas gracias !! maestro

  • @greenPowerLab
    @greenPowerLab 2 роки тому

    Gran vídeo Diego no sabía de ésto gracias

  • @Anullos42
    @Anullos42 2 роки тому

    Muy bueno Diego!!

  • @randaldvillegas2798
    @randaldvillegas2798 2 роки тому +1

    Saludos Diego! me parece muy bien el contenido del video, actualmente estoy desarrollando una aplicación en Flutter utilizando Riverpod como gestor de estados, me gustaría saber si recomiendas Riverpod para producción o es mejor usar InheritedWidget?

    • @diegoveloper
      @diegoveloper  2 роки тому +1

      Definitivamente recomiendo usar un package de gestor de estado, estos videos son solo para que entiendan como funciona antes de empezar con uno , aquí hablé de riverpod : ua-cam.com/video/A2OXxuVu5Uo/v-deo.html

    • @randaldvillegas2798
      @randaldvillegas2798 2 роки тому

      @@diegoveloper Muchas gracias!

  • @clauschocho8171
    @clauschocho8171 2 роки тому

    re bien, quedo muy claro, muy buen video crack, gracias

  • @odin_0077
    @odin_0077 2 роки тому

    es increible y literal no sabia que lo ocupaba y eso que empleo provider y getX ,Wuaooo ¡¡ saludos desde Ecuador

  • @Teamview789
    @Teamview789 4 місяці тому

    y yo pensando que solo existia, provider bloc, getx y stateful, gracias eres un crack!

    • @diegoveloper
      @diegoveloper  4 місяці тому

      si te interesa mucho Flutter, te recomiendo los videos que tenemos en la sección de miembros, están buenos 👀

    • @Teamview789
      @Teamview789 4 місяці тому

      @@diegoveloper si voy a hacerme miembro ya mismo

  • @haroldpepete
    @haroldpepete 2 роки тому

    excelente como siempre Diego, una explicacion muy clara y directa, sin tanto rodeos, deberias de hacerle un novelon mexicano a la moscota de flutter, de esos divertidos que haces pero con ella, por cierto como se llama la mascota de flutter?

  • @arthurkids237
    @arthurkids237 2 роки тому

    felicidades por el trabajo, eres un profesional, me gustaria que hagas un video de como implementar un juego de Match-3, como Candy Crush en flutter cuando tengas algo de tiempo.

    • @diegoveloper
      @diegoveloper  2 роки тому

      Podrías usar el package: flame, es bueno para juegos 2D

  • @AnthonyDev
    @AnthonyDev 2 роки тому

    Excelente vídeo! Ótima explicação, Diego. Ativei as legendas porque não sei nada de espanhol, sou brasileiro e faço vídeos de Flutter também para ajudar a comunidade. :)

  • @adrianns
    @adrianns 2 роки тому +1

    Algo que me pasa nose si solo a mi pero la musiquita de fondo no siempre ayuda a concentrarse en lo que explicas. Creo que has mejorado bastante en tus explicaciones y que capaz la musiquita queda mejor solo para los videos short de youtube. Pero es una opinion.

    • @diegoveloper
      @diegoveloper  2 роки тому +2

      Sí, esta vez se me pasó, luego en la edición pude reducir un poco porque estaba muy alto (grabé código + musica en OBS), pero para la próxima ya casi ni se notará.

    • @adrianns
      @adrianns 2 роки тому

      @@diegoveloper Buenisimo, gracias por tus aportes. Si! capaz una buena guia es los videos del flutter team, que ellos ponen como una musica en algunas partes pero mas que nada ponen animaciones para resaltar las explicaciones. Obviamente no vamos a comparar la mano de obra se que todo lleva trabajo y valoramos mucho tu trabajo. Saludos! te dejo uno de ejemplo -> ua-cam.com/video/HD5gYnspYzk/v-deo.html

    • @diegoveloper
      @diegoveloper  2 роки тому +1

      sii, tienen todo un equipo de producción, quizás si este canal fuera más difundido podría agregarle más cosas, pero aún no llegamos a muchas vistas.
      Con likes y comentarios ayudan a difundir el canal por medio del algoritmo de Google, pero no todos lo hacen.

  • @brunocoronaalcantar
    @brunocoronaalcantar 2 роки тому

    Buen video 😎

  • @leagonzalezcuello
    @leagonzalezcuello 2 роки тому

    Buen video !

  • @mitzukodavis7393
    @mitzukodavis7393 2 роки тому +1

    Hola Diego, deberias subir en un Gist el código que muestras al iniciar tu ejemplo al menos para seguirte más rápido,

    • @diegoveloper
      @diegoveloper  2 роки тому

      hmm el código normalmente lo tengo en un repo para los miembros de www.buymeacoffee.com/diegoveloper , pero en esta ocasión lo mostré muy rápido ya que la idea era explicar como funciona

    • @mitzukodavis7393
      @mitzukodavis7393 2 роки тому +1

      @@diegoveloper entendi, gracias Diego

  • @haroldpepete
    @haroldpepete 2 роки тому

    viejo Diego porque no te haces un novelon mexicano de esos chevered y despues un video estilo free codecamp de 500 mil horas haciendo una app de flutter desde que se tiene que preparar el diseño y toda la implementacion hasta el final total

    • @diegoveloper
      @diegoveloper  2 роки тому

      xD es que tengo como prioridad mi chamba, si tuviera más apoyo quizás la pensaría

  • @lifebest4404
    @lifebest4404 2 роки тому

    Sir how to create uber app backund php

  • @bhabhayt398
    @bhabhayt398 2 роки тому

    Search data from local database and fetching data from database how to search in this video sir
    Make this video

  • @bollytelly5055
    @bollytelly5055 2 роки тому

    can you please do your videos in English